Cost of living by city in Canada
Average rent across major Canadian cities — pick a city to see its rents and check whether yours is reasonable.

| City | 2-bedroom average |
|---|---|
| Calgary | $1,908/mo |
| Edmonton | $1,598/mo |
| Halifax | $1,828/mo |
| Hamilton | $1,659/mo |
| Kelowna | $2,098/mo |
| Kitchener–Waterloo | $1,816/mo |
| London | $1,645/mo |
| Montréal | $1,346/mo |
| Ottawa–Gatineau | $1,757/mo |
| Quebec City | $1,276/mo |
| Regina | $1,478/mo |
| Saskatoon | $1,559/mo |
| St. John's | $1,348/mo |
| Toronto | $2,045/mo |
| Vancouver | $2,364/mo |
| Victoria | $2,121/mo |
| Windsor | $1,451/mo |
| Winnipeg | $1,570/mo |
